Day 1: Arrival in Alsace

AM: after breakfast, coach drive to Alsace,

Installation in your hotel in Colmar

 PM:  Enjoy a private guided tour of Colmar (duration 2 hours).

Meet your guide at your hotel.

Discover the-in-depth your walking tour by strolling through the charming alleys of the Little Venice crossed by the river "La Lauch" in addition to the discovery of emblematic monuments. This district, known worldwide for its colorful half-timbered houses, was once inhabited by fishermen, boatmen and market gardeners.

Dinner at leisure.

Night Hotel Colmar

Day 2 -Alsace Wine Tour

AM : Breakfast. Board your coach  and begin to make your way to the Alsace wine producing region.

Depart for a half-day tour along the Alsace wine route to discover some of the most fascinating wines of France. Renowned for its aromatic white wines, the Alsace wine region is ideally suited with its dry and sunny climate, complex geology, favorable soils, and excellent exposure. You will taste wine in 2 different wineries. As you experience a tasting session, learn about the 7 different types of Alsace wines.

Stop in  the lovely town of Obernai located on the Alsace “Wine Route”. Upon arrival, follow your guide and marvel at Obernai’s little winding streets, old houses with multicolored tiles, ensigns, ramparts, and the statue of St. Odile; the patron saint of Alsace.

After a guided walking tour of the town, enjoy your first wine tasting session in one of our selected wineries of this Alsace wine tour. Your tour will then continue along the breathtaking Alsace wine route to admire the stunning landscape.

On your way, enjoy a second wine tasting session in a typical Alsace “caveau”.

Reach Strasbourg for lunch.

Afternoon tour of Strasbourg before enjoying the the traditional Christmas Market.

Enjoy the Christmas market of Strasbourg very famous all around the world for its various Christmas shops and delicatessen.

Back to Colmar at 6pm.

Night  in Colmar

Day 3 –Highlights of Alsace

AM:  Meet your English-Speaking Driver/Guide who is a local Expert of Alsace and board your comfortable, air-conditioned Mercedes minivan and begin to make your way to Colmar.

The Pearls of Alsace tour combines what we believe are the most essential visits that one must make while in the region. It includes the visits of towns, monuments, small traditional villages, and historical landmarks.

Then depart for the most beautiful village of Eguisheim. Surrounded by vineyards, the narrow and concentric streets highlight the architectural merits of its half-timbered houses, lovingly decorated with flowers. After a walk in the village, continue to the beautiful town of Riquewihr. Surrounded by ramparts, its tiny streets, fortified walls, and old houses have preserved their 16C splendor virtually intact, making for remarkable architectural harmony.

Lunch in a restaurant.

Finally, reach Haut Koenigsbourg castle. Here, follow your guide for a tour of this mighty fortress that overlooks the valley. Built in 12th century, the Castle occupied a strategic position controlling the wine and wheat routes to the North and the salt route that came from the East.

Drive back to Colmar

Night in Colmar
